One of the first things that strike visitors to Nicetown is its impressive gastronomic scene. The diverse range of restaurants and eateries reflects the multicultural fabric of the neighborhood. Start your culinary adventure by sampling some mouthwatering soul food at one of the local favorites, such as Tasties Soul Food or Relish. These establishments offer classic Southern dishes like fried chicken, collard greens, and mac ‘n’ cheese that are sure to satisfy any craving. For those seeking international flavors, Tim’s Gourmet Galore is a hidden gem known for its Caribbean-inspired cuisine, while the Little Manila Restaurant serves up delicious Filipino dishes. Exploring the diverse culinary options in Nicetown will allow you to take a global taste journey right in the heart of Philadelphia.
Beyond its culinary landscape, Nicetown is also home to several historical landmarks that embody the community’s unique heritage. A must-visit site is the St. Paul’s Baptist Church, a prominent African American church with a rich history dating back to the early 20th century. This beautiful church showcases stunning architecture and hosts various community events, including gospel concerts and cultural celebrations. Another noteworthy stop is the Church of God of Prophecy, which has been a pillar of the Puerto Rican community for over 50 years. With its vibrant murals and annual festivals, this church offers a glimpse into the Puerto Rican culture that has become an integral part of Nicetown’s identity.
To truly immerse yourself in the cultural tapestry of Nicetown, it is essential to take part in the various events and festivals that unite the community. One of the most anticipated celebrations is the annual Nicetown Jazz Festival. This vibrant event brings together local and international jazz artists for a day filled with music, dancing, and community spirit. The festival not only showcases the rich musical heritage of Nicetown but also serves as a platform to support local talent and promote unity among residents. Another noteworthy event is the Puerto Rican Festival, which celebrates Puerto Rican culture through music, dance, and traditional cuisine. Attending these festivals will provide an opportunity to experience the warm and welcoming spirit of Nicetown firsthand.
